What is Staking?

Staking refers to the process of participating in the validation of transactions on a proof-of-stake (PoS) blockchain network. When you stake your crypto, youre locking up a portion of your coins to contribute to the security and efficiency of the network. In return, you earn rewards—often in the form of additional cryptocurrency. Think of it as earning interest on a savings account, but with a bit more flair and risk involved.

The Benefits of Staking

Earning Passive Income

Imagine your crypto assets working for you while you sleep! One of the most enticing features of staking is the potential for passive income. For instance, platforms like Cardano and Solana offer rewards that can yield anywhere from 3% to 10% annually. These rewards can add up quickly, creating a nice little nest egg over time.

Supporting the Network

When you stake, you’re not just sitting back and collecting rewards; you’re actively participating in the blockchain ecosystem. Your contribution helps to validate transactions and keep the network robust, creating a sense of community and shared purpose.

Risks to Consider

Market Volatility

It’s essential to remember that while staking can offer juicy rewards, the crypto market is notoriously volatile. Prices can swing dramatically, which means that, despite earning rewards, you could lose money if the value of your staked coins drops. This rollercoaster effect keeps things exciting but can lead to sleepless nights for the faint of heart.

Lock-Up Periods

Many staking platforms require you to lock up your assets for a certain period. This means you won’t have access to your coins during this time. If an unexpected opportunity comes knocking or the market takes a turn, you may find yourself unable to act quickly.
